Frequently Asked Questions about Talladega
How much are Studio apartments in Talladega?
There are currently 7 Studio Apartments in Talladega with rent ranges from $700 to $1,439 with an average price of $1,094.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Talladega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Talladega ranges from $477 to $2,336 with an average monthly rent of $1,365.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Talladega c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Talladega range from $497 to $3,289.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,628.
How expensive are Talladega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 28 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Talladega on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$522 to $3,955 - averaging $2,015 for the location.
